Non-silicon ultra-thin solar cell breakthrough at Oxford

The new solar cell can be applied to almost any surface. Image: Oxford University. Scientists at the University of Oxford have today (9 August) revealed a breakthrough in solar PV technology via an ultra-thin material that can be applied to "almost any building" and deliver over 27% conversion efficiency.

18 Times More Power: MIT Researchers Have Developed Ultrathin

This article is very misleading. Solar is measured in power/area, not power/weight. Telling us the power/weight ratio merely tells us that these cells can be produced cheaply. 18 times more power per kg, but weighing 100 times less, means that if I have 2 solar panels with the same surface area, the one made from the new material will produce 0.18 times as much

Thin-Film Solar Panels Explained

Film solar panels work just like traditional ones, as they turn the sun''s powerful rays into electricity through the photovoltaic effect. However, they use newer, second-generation solar cells. These panels are made up of several ultra-thin layers of photovoltaic material. This PV material can be applied to surfaces like glass, plastic, or metal.
